dnl
dnl Enable malloc checker for debugging purposes
dnl See http://dmalloc.com, INSTALL(.html) for references to this.
dnl Source code which depends on this is mostly in
dnl DebugUtil.c/.h
dnl
AC_DEFUN([LT_WITH_DMALLOC],
[AC_MSG_CHECKING(if malloc debugging is wanted)
AC_ARG_WITH(dmalloc,
[ --with-dmalloc[=path] use dmalloc, see INSTALL(.html) for reference],
[if test "$withval" = no; then
AC_MSG_RESULT(no)
else
if test "$withval" != yes; then
dnl a path was given
CFLAGS="$CFLAGS -I$withval/include -DDMALLOC_FUNC_CHECK"
dnl link libs (LDFLAGS) and programs (LIBS) with it!?
LDFLAGS="$LDFLAGS -L$withval/lib -ldmalloc"
LIBS="$LIBS -L$withval/lib -ldmalloc"
else
CFLAGS="$CFLAGS -DDMALLOC_FUNC_CHECK"
LDFLAGS="$LDFLAGS -ldmalloc"
LIBS="$LIBS -ldmalloc"
fi
AC_TRY_LINK(
[#include <dmalloc.h>],
[char *ptr;
ptr=malloc(1);
dmalloc_shutdown();]
,
[AC_DEFINE(WITH_DMALLOC,1,
[Define if using the dmalloc debugging malloc package])
AC_MSG_RESULT(Using dmalloc)],
AC_MSG_ERROR(dmalloc not found)
)
fi],
[AC_MSG_RESULT(no)])
])
dnl
dnl Checks whether Exuberant ctags is present
dnl (see http://darren.hiebert.com/ctags/index.html)
dnl
AC_DEFUN([AC_HAVE_EXCTAGS],
[
ac_have_exctags=no
AC_CHECK_PROG(ac_have_ctags, ctags, yes, no)
if test "$ac_have_ctags" = "yes"; then
AC_MSG_CHECKING(if ctags is actually Exuberant ctags)
if test -z "`ctags --version 2>/dev/null | grep Exuberant`" ; then
ac_have_exctags=no
else
ac_have_exctags=yes
fi
AC_MSG_RESULT($ac_have_exctags)
fi
AM_CONDITIONAL(Have_Exctags, test "$ac_have_exctags" = "yes")
])

dnl
dnl Check for libXp
dnl In fact this check ensures that
dnl - <X11/extensions/Print.h> and
dnl - both libXp libXext
dnl are in place
dnl Note that a simpler check only for the libraries would not
dnl be sufficient perhaps.
dnl If the test succeeds it defines Have_Libxp within our
dnl Makefiles. Perhaps one should immediately add those libs
dnl to link commands which include libXm version2.1?!
dnl
AC_DEFUN([LT_HAVE_LIBXP],
[AC_REQUIRE([AC_PATH_X])
AC_CACHE_CHECK(whether libXp is available, lt_cv_libxp,
[lt_save_CFLAGS="$CFLAGS"
lt_save_CPPFLAGS="$CPPFLAGS"
lt_save_LIBS="$LIBS"
LIBS="$X_LIBS -lXp -lXext -lXt $X_PRE_LIBS -lX11 $X_EXTRA_LIBS $LIBS"
CFLAGS="$X_CFLAGS $CFLAGS"
CPPFLAGS="$X_CFLAGS $CPPFLAGS"
AC_TRY_LINK([
#include <X11/Intrinsic.h>
#include <X11/extensions/Print.h>
],[
int main() {
Display *display=NULL;
short major_version, minor_version;
Status rc;
rc=XpQueryVersion(display, &major_version, &minor_version);
exit(0);
}
],
lt_cv_libxp=yes,
lt_cv_libxp=no)
])
if test "$lt_cv_libxp" = "yes"; then
AC_DEFINE(HAVE_LIB_XP)
LT_HAVELIBXP=1
else
LT_HAVELIBXP=0
fi
AM_CONDITIONAL(Have_Libxp, test "$lt_cv_libxp" = "yes")
AC_SUBST(LT_HAVELIBXP)
CFLAGS="$lt_save_CFLAGS"
CPPFLAGS="$lt_save_CPPFLAGS"
LIBS="$lt_save_LIBS"
])
